Tasting Colorado

Tasting Colorado: Favorite Recipes from the Centennial State showcases the dazzling variety of Colorado’s cuisine, from classic Western fare to innovative fusions of  global flavors. Mouthwatering photographs complement 120 recipes both simple and sumptuous from Colorado’s finest restaurants, lodges, and bed-and-breakfasts.

For a fresh take on fabulous food, sample these irresistible dishes from the Centennial State:

“Colorado cuisine may defy easy definition,” writes food author Eliza Cross in the foreword. “But fortunately Michele Morris has traveled the state extensively to cull the most representative and delectable offerings. From the mountains to the valleys, from the small towns to the city streets, from the ski resorts to the back alleys and beyond, she’s curated a compelling collection of quintessentially Colorado recipes and photos—guaranteed to give every reader a taste of our state’s best.”

Awards:
2014 Colorado Book Award Winner, General Nonfiction (from Colorado Humanities & Center for the Book)
2014 Colorado Authors’ League Writing Award Winner, General Nonfiction
2014 IPPY Bronze Award (for independent publishing)
2014 PubWest Book Design Bronze Award, Cookbook (recognizing superior design and publication)
